Best Grilled Cheese Burrito (Taco Bell CopyCat)

A delightful fusion of grilled cheese sandwich flavors with the heartiness of a burrito, perfect for busy weeknights or gatherings.
Prep Time 15 minutes
Cook Time 30 minutes
Total Time 45 minutes
Servings: 4 servings
Calories: 250

Ingredients
  

  • 1 lb ground beef
  • 1 tbsp olive oil
  • 1 onion (diced)
  • 1 tsp salt adjust to taste
  • 1 tsp black pepper adjust to taste
  • 1 tsp smoked paprika
  • 1 tsp dried oregano
  • ½ cup tomato sauce
  • 4 large flour tortillas
  • 3 tbsp spicy mayo
  • 1 cup fried rice
  • 1 cup nacho cheese sauce
  • 1 cup sour cream
  • 1 cup tortilla chips

Method
 

  1. Heat olive oil in a large skillet over medium heat. Add the diced onion and sauté for about 5 minutes until softened and translucent.
  2. Add the ground beef to the skillet, cooking it until fully browned. Season the beef with salt, smoked paprika, and oregano. Stir to combine.
  3. Pour in the tomato sauce, lower the heat, and let it simmer for 5 minutes.
  4. Lay each flour tortilla flat. Spread about 1 tablespoon of spicy mayo down the center. Add a spoonful of fried rice, drizzle with nacho cheese sauce, add sour cream, tortilla chips, and seasoned ground beef.
  5. Fold in the sides of each tortilla and roll it up tightly. Heat a non-stick skillet or griddle over medium heat, sprinkle shredded cheese on the hot surface, and grill each burrito until the cheese forms a crispy golden crust.
  6. Serve these burritos hot with extra spicy mayo on the side for dipping.
  7. Enjoy these loaded cheeseburger burritos for a unique and delicious meal!
